Teva Brown in the US
We found 1 people named Teva Brown with email addresses, mobile phone numbers, USA home addresses and more.
Filter by:
Teva Brown
2216 Indiana Aven, St Louis, MO 63104-2737 is where Teva lives. Artistwood Flooring and Scott Hardwood Flooring Services are the only two companies connected to this address. Teva owns the following phone numbers: (314) 283-4280 (Sprint Spectrum LP), (417) 252-0541 (United States CellularSprint Spectrum LP)
Address:
2216 Indiana Ave, St Louis, MO 63104
House Type:
Four bathrooms
Size:
6,244 sqft, Floor Size - 3,570 sqft
Neighbordhood:
McKinley Heights
Possible Connections via Phone Numbers:
- Maria Morris
Report ID:
6229f2f22cc7d6bf19f0fee1
View Background Report Now!
Best Sites To Do Background Checks
Best Sites To Do Background Checks